Blanchard Valley Hospital, Findlay, an Icon advertiser, has been named a recipient of the 2012 HealthGrades Patient Safety Excellence AwardTM. This means that BVH has earned patient safety ratings that are in the top 5% of U.S. hospitals.
This is the third consecutive year BVH has received this award. This year, Blanchard Valley is one of only 15 hospitals in Ohio and one of only 263 hospitals in the country to receive this designation.

School may be out soon, but summer strings program is almost ready to begin.
According to Rachael Lewis, Bluffton schools string instructor, the summer program begins Tuesday, June 5. Sessions continue June 12, July 3, July 10 and July 17. (No sessions June 19 or June 26).
"The program is for students wishing to play their instrument during the summer," said Lewis. "This program is free and will be held in the strings or middle school band room. The students may come to as many of the classes as their summer schedule permits."
